The correct installation and connection ofthe
antenna is fundamental in order to obtain a good
action ray for the installation.
Conneet a 8.5 cm piece of wire to the antenna
pole connection on the device.
As an alternative (and for better results) use a
tuned antenna connected to the receiver via
coaxial cable RG58 (impedance 50ohm) with a
maximum length of 15 metres (mod. ANT868)

After the reset, the control unit carries out only opening commands until the
'
door is fully opened.
After the complete opening, the functioning of the commands is standard.
For activation or deactivation via radio of the safety edge Dip1 is used.
FUNCTION POSSIBLE ONLY during the first 30 seconds after the reset.
1- place dip 1
from OFF to ON in order to activate the radio safety edge,
from ON to OFF
in order to deactivate the radio safety edge,
2- press tor 5 seconds the internal push button P1 in order to memorize the
setting. At the end the buzzer:
will sound 7 beeps for activated radio safety edge
will sound 6 beeps for deactivated radio safety edge
Errors: Out of time (30 seconds), the buzzer sound 1 beep
Push button pressed without any variation ofthe dip, the buzzer sounds 2
beeps.

dip 2 OFF, dip 3 OFF
Dead-man mode (this mode is in present-man condition, each manual and radio
command remain until the function is activated, while releasing the control, the
output is immediately deactivated)
dip 2 ON, dip 3 OFF
The dosing movement is in dead-man condition, during the opening it is auto-
matic.
dip 2 OFF, dip 3 ON or
dip 2 ON, dip 3 ON
The opening and dosing movement is automatic.
This function uses a magnetlc contact for the exclusion of the edge safety in the last 5 cm befare door
dosing. The instalIation of the magnetic contact connected to the Fe input should be made near the
dosing of the door. If the magnetic contact is installed toa far away from the dosing of the door the
buzzer beeps When dosing.
The use of this contaot requlres that you learn the time of dosing of the door.
